The FAN series DC brushless fans from ON Semiconductor are compact, high-performance fans designed for a wide range of applications. They come in a variety of sizes and feature ball or sleeve bearings for long life and high reliability. They are also available in a range of voltages, from 5V to 48V, to suit different system requirements. Additionally, they feature pulse-width modulation (PWM) control, which allows for precise speed control and lower power consumption.

Features

The main features of the FAN series DC Brushless Fans may be summarized as follows:

1. High-performance brushless DC motors for reliability and long life.

2. Aerodynamically designed impellers for maximum airflow and efficiency.

3. Low noise and vibration levels for quiet operation.

4. Multiple fan sizes and voltage ratings to suit a wide range of applications.

5. Optional PWM speed control for precise fan speed management.

6. RoHS compliant and lead-free.

Frequently Asked Questions

What are the applications of FAN series DC Brushless Fans?

FAN series DC Brushless Fans are widely used in electronic equipment for cooling and ventilation, including computers, servers, power supplies, LED lighting, medical equipment, and telecommunications equipment.

How do FAN series DC Brushless Fans work?

FAN series DC Brushless Fans use a motor with permanent magnets and electronic circuits to control the rotation of the fan blades. The electronic circuits adjust the voltage and current supplied to the motor to maintain the desired fan speed and airflow.

What are the advantages of FAN series DC Brushless Fans?

The advantages of FAN series DC Brushless Fans include high efficiency, low noise, long lifespan, and low power consumption. They also have a compact design, making them suitable for use in small electronic devices.
